Soft cover. Condition: Good. 1st Edition. "Mozart on Records" is all about what was available on the old 78 rpm records, which represented, at the time, the most modern of sound reproduction. The book was written by Irving Kolodin, Music Critic for the New York Sun, and has an Introduction by Soprano Lily Pons, who said the following :"When I sing the music of The Queen of the Night in 'The Magic Flute'. - or Despina in 'Cosi fan tutte', I feel I am singing music which, in its own way, approaches the very heights of musical genius." The book was published by The Four Corners Press in New York in paperback format. This is the First Edition, so identified on the verso of the title page. As well as a discography, the book contains a brief discussion of Mozart's life and music. Wolfgang Amadeu Mozart stood alone in his youthful genius as a composer of sublime Genius. He is one of the world's musical immortals. From translator's note: "When I first saw Jean Cocteau's film, I considered it a rare experience in the realm of imagination. I was drawn to it again and again over the years. Imagine my delight when I learned that Cocteau had published his scenario in book form and had written for it an exciting commentary. It proved once again that this film is one of the greatests classics of the advance guard cinema and a masterpiece among the wrritings of Cocteau. Since it has often been my pleasure, in my career as a singer, to introduce to American audiences many unusual French songs, I take great pride in bringing to you now, in the role of a translator, this great piece of French visual music. I believe that those of you who have seen the film will discover a new excitement in the following pages and those of you who did not, will find an unforgettable experience in poetic and visual sorcery." - Lily Pons Printed in the United States of America. 53 pages.
